Can a Divorced Catholic Date Again?

Yes, a divorced Catholic can date again – but the path depends on where you are in the annulment process. If you have received a declaration of nullity, you are free to date and to pursue marriage in the Church. If you have not, the Church considers the original marriage bond still in effect, which means entering a new romantic relationship would put you in a difficult moral position. How Do You Discern Dating Again After a Catholic Annulment?

Receiving your declaration of nullity is a significant moment – but it doesn’t mean you should start dating tomorrow. Discerning dating after an annulment means taking honest stock of your healing, understanding what went wrong in the first marriage, and building the self-knowledge and virtue needed to love well the second time. Freedom to date is not the same as readiness to date, and knowing the difference is one of the wisest things you can do. ...
